Business Services
The Mid-Carolina Business Services team focuses on the following
- Developing and expanding the JobLink Career Centers’ work with business customers
- Determining how best to market JobLink Career Center Services to business customers.
- Establishing methods for building long-term relationships with business customers.
This team assists the Mid-Carolina JobLink Career Centers to achieve The Workforce Development Board’s vision of a demand-driven workforce system. A demand-driven system is one that responds directly to business needs and prepares workers for employment in the fastest growing careers.
